Some Aspects of the Development of Low-Cost Augmented Reality Learning Environments as Examples for Future Interfaces in Technology Enhanced Learning

Augmented Reality (AR) applications are becoming increasingly available for everyday applications. In this paper, we concentrate on how to design and develop applications for educational purposes with the use of the ARToolkit and present an example from the area of human medicine. Since good Usability is essential, especially for non-expert end users, including both children and the elderly, we put particular emphasis on how to ensure good Usability. For both groups of end users, this technology has high potential and can be of great benefit. Within a small scale usability study amongst children, we could gain first experiences in their interaction with such applications. An essential factor is the notion of play, which could be beneficial to transport difficult learning material. On the basis of the gained insight, we provide an outlook for further work and we conclude that elderly could also benefit from this technology.
